THCA stands for tetrahydrocannabinolic acid, a In a natural way transpiring cannabinoid from the cannabis plant. It's plentiful in fresh new cannabis buds and hemp buds, especially in the early stages from the plant's daily life cycle.

When exposed to heat via a system identified as decarboxylation, THCA converts into THC, the compound chargeable for the “significant” connected to cannabis.
